On 2013/8/12 8:03, Karim Yaghmour wrote: > > Wondering if there's a way for reading perf counters in the kernel. I'd > like to read/record perf counters on ftrace function tracing > entries/exits to provide a rundown of the value of various counters on > function call boundaries. > > [ Steven: apologies for sending you a duplicate here of what I somewhat > already sent privately. ] >
If you want to base on ftrace, below two approach maybe take into use: - register_ftrace_function/unregister_ftrace_function - perf_event_create_kernel_counter (function event id is 1) the first one is simplest, IMO.
